With the introduction of #22600 I was eager to test this with Flight Recorder based events. For this purpose, I cloned the Petclinic, updated it to Spring Boot 2.4.0-SNAPSHOT and confined it to run using the FlightRecorderApplicationStartup. However, when doing so it results in an exception during startup.

The events that are logged are

  1. spring.boot.application.starting, sequenceId = 0
  2. spring.boot.application.starting (?), sequenceId = 0
  3. spring.boot.application.environment-prepared, sequenceId = 1
  4. spring.boot.application.failed , sequenceId = 2 -> which leads to the error due to the currentSteps Deque is empty.

EDIT (1): The second spring.boot.application.starting event appears to be the result of including spring-boot-devtools as a dependency. Which I thought might be the culprit, however even without Devtools the applications breaks.

To reproduce checkout petclinic, upgrade Spring Boot and use the following PetClinicApplication class

The application starts successfully when commenting the .applicationStartup(new FlightRecorderApplicationStartup()) line.

Parameters used to start the application with JFR metrics -XX:StartFlightRecording:filename=recording.jfr,duration=10s

After some debugging it appears that the error is this the doWithListeners method in the SpringApplicationRunListeners class.

EDIT (2)

private void doWithListeners(String stepName, Consumer<SpringApplicationRunListener> listenerAction) {
    doWithListeners(stepName, listenerAction, StartupStep::end);
}

private void doWithListeners(String stepName, Consumer<SpringApplicationRunListener> listenerAction,
        Consumer<StartupStep> stepAction) {
    StartupStep step = this.applicationStartup.start(stepName);
    this.listeners.forEach(listenerAction);
    stepAction.accept(step);
    step.end();
}

The lambda passed into stepAction results in the StartupStep.end method being invoked twice, leading to exhausting the Deque.

Although this works, doesn't this break the call from failed which uses a lambda to enrich the tags being written? Wouldn't the better solution be to, by default, pass a no-op lambda, then call end, else it might lead to situation where the end method might not be called.
